General Rules
 
You must mimic a natural golf swing. You cannot pause or hold your swing while you search for the correct power. You may do so during practice swings prior to your shot but your actual shot must have your follow through come immediately after your backswing.

Remember you need someone to attest to your score for it to be official. You are free to play with whomever you want but this is a fun league so consider mixing it up a bit and playing with some members you are less familiar with.

When playing an official league round, confirm with your partner(s) that this is an official round. There may be situations where only one player is playing an official league round and the other is merely present to attest to the score. You may not begin a league round then declare that this is just a practice round midway if you are doing poorly. This is a difficult rule to enforce but we trust that you will be honest in this league.
 
The use of outfits that are not considered "sim", such as the spacesuit or the brown paper bag over your head are strictly prohibited and will result in your removal from the league.

If you suspect any cheating please utilize the Rules Violation Report. One player in your playing group will submit your round scores. A second member of your group will verify the scores. A thread will be created to submit round and verify round scores.
 
Golf Etiquette

Each player will refrain from any gamesmanship common in real golf. Do not speak or cough during the other player(s)' backswing. If any of your opponents' speak during your backswing simply ask that they do not do so in the future. if it continues to happen notify a commissioner after the round.

Headsets are mandatory - in addition, polite and casual conversation is expected during the round. If you do not speak during the round or do not have a mic your score will not be valid.

Season Format
 
  • 12 tournaments of which 3 will be majors.
  • 1 tournament will be played each week.
  • Tournaments will be one round.
  • You have a choice of using your Created golfer or a Pro 
  • A points based system will be used to determine the season leader board

Disconnect Rules

For stroke play you must record the scores of all players in your group and confirm them with all players prior to teeing off at the next hole. Each player's score should be displayed in between holes during loading of the next hole. Do not hit 'a' to move forward to the tee blocks till the scores have been verbally confirmed by all players. If there is a disconnect you will continue playing after the last complete recorded hole. So if all but one player has putted out and the last player is about to sink his shot and a disconnect occurs then that hole is considered incomplete and you will begin scoring again on this hole. all players must have completed the hole for it to be officially recorded otherwise you will play that hole again if a disconnect occurs.
